problem playing video on media player 11 (on windows xp)

Thread view: 
Enable EMail Alerts  Start New Thread
Thread rating: 
tk - 14 Oct 2008 00:23 GMT
i can't play videos on media player 11 that i've always been able to play.
everytine i try to play a video i get this message,  "Windows Media Player
cannot
play DVD video. You might need to adjust your Windows display settings. Open
display settings in Control Panel, and then try lowering your screen
resolution and color quality settings." (error code is  C00D116A ) it's very
frustrating to keep getting this message, to say the least, when no change
has been made to the display settings.

can anyone help?
